There was a link here yesterday that had a list of AIO coolers on AMDs site that would attach to TR5 sockets.

https://www.amd.com/en/products/processors/ecosystem/threadripper-cooling-solutions.html

I buy $60 AIO coolers off of amazon and they work great, but the ones that say they attach to threadripper sockets are a lot more expensive, probably just because they can. When you buy a single CPU for thousands you are into a niche high end and unfortunately get gouged a little.

Even so, the cooling is a huge deal and it will end up being worth it. Any lack of cooling means throttling, which means your expensive CPU isn't going at full speed. Cooling 350 watts isn't trivial, but a 420mm radiator will be incredibly effective.

The other route is to just get a water block that fits TR5 from amazon or aliexpress and do the rest of the cooling yourself. You can buy small plumbing parts from a hardware store and a pump from amazon for $20, then link generic radiators together or just make your own from coiled copper meant for refrigerator cold water lines. This does actually work very well, you just need the space inside your case to link everything up and have some reservoir.

If it was me, even knowing how to cool things cheaply with hardware store parts, I would take the hit and get a 420mm AIO cooler.
